Strategies for Encouraging Reviews

To effectively solicit reviews from clients, consider utilizing follow-up emails shortly after service completion, and implement post-service surveys to gauge client satisfaction. Additionally, offering incentivized feedback, while adhering to regulations, can motivate clients to share their experiences. These strategies cultivate a positive review culture that benefits your business growth.

Responding to Positive Reviews

On hearing positive feedback from your clients, it is vital to acknowledge and express gratitude for their kind words. A simple thank you can go a long way in reinforcing the relationship you have built. Personalize your response by mentioning specific aspects they appreciated, which shows you genuinely care. Additionally, share positive reviews on your website and social media to enhance your company image and attract more clients.

Addressing Negative Reviews

On facing negative feedback, promptly address the concerns raised by clients to demonstrate that you value their opinions. Use effective resolution tactics, such as offering to discuss the issue further or providing solutions, to show your commitment to improving their experience. This approach not only mitigates potential damage to your credibility but also turns a negative situation into an opportunity for improvement.

Review Management Tools

Behind the success of many insolvency businesses lies a suite of review management tools that automate the feedback process. Tools like Trustpilot, Birdeye, and Podium can aid in collecting reviews, allowing you to engage with clients easily. With these software solutions, you can track reviews across multiple platforms, analyze sentiment, and swiftly respond to feedback, improving your overall client interaction.
